Zambia coach George Lwandamina has downplayed the prospect of Christopher Katongo’s return to the Chipolopolo set-up any time soon.

Katongo ended his ten-year exile from the Faz Super League on July 19 when he featured for Green Buffaloes in their 2-1 away loss to leaders Zesco United.

The ex-Zambia captain has not played for Zambia since he was banished from the team last October by former coach Honour Janza.

“He has to play more games at some point. He got tired meaning he hasn’t been so active but he still has football in him that can be harnessed and blended with the young players to make a good combination,” Lwandamina said.

“But he has to work on his endurance levels.”

Katongo rejoined Buffaloes this month whom he played for in 2004 before embarking on an international career that took him to South Africa, Denmark, Germany, Greece, China and back to the PSL last season with Bidvest Wits.

The ex-Zambia captain played the first 85 minutes in his Buffaloes return before he was replaced by Percy Biloyti.

Katongo had one great chance to get on the scoresheet in the 10th minute but his left footed shot was saved by Jacob Banda.
